Why do finance procurement controls matter more in ERP-driven operating models?
In legacy environments, finance and procurement controls were often fragmented across spreadsheets, email approvals, disconnected purchasing tools, and manual reconciliations. ERP-based operations change that dynamic. The ERP becomes the system of record for requisitions, purchase orders, receipts, invoices, payments, supplier master data, and budget accountability. That centralization creates an opportunity to embed governance directly into daily operations, but it also raises the stakes. If the ERP control model is poorly designed, weaknesses scale across the enterprise.
This is why Industry Operations leaders increasingly view procure-to-pay governance as part of enterprise risk management and Business Process Optimization. Procurement controls affect working capital, supplier continuity, contract compliance, fraud prevention, and management reporting. They also influence downstream processes such as inventory planning, project accounting, customer delivery commitments, and Customer Lifecycle Management where supplier performance impacts service quality. In short, procurement controls are operational controls, not merely accounting controls.
What business challenges expose weak procurement governance inside ERP environments?
Most control failures do not begin with malicious intent. They begin with process inconsistency, unclear ownership, or system design gaps. Enterprises often inherit these issues during acquisitions, rapid growth, regional expansion, or ERP Modernization initiatives. A control framework that worked for a single business unit rarely scales cleanly across multiple entities, currencies, tax regimes, and supplier categories.
- Decentralized purchasing practices that bypass approved workflows and reduce spend visibility
- Weak vendor master governance that allows duplicate suppliers, incomplete tax data, or unauthorized banking changes
- Approval chains based on hierarchy rather than spend category, risk level, or policy thresholds
- Manual invoice handling that delays close cycles and increases exception volumes
- Poor segregation of duties across requisitioning, receiving, invoice approval, and payment release
- Limited monitoring and observability over control exceptions, policy overrides, and unusual purchasing behavior
These challenges become more severe when organizations operate across hybrid environments that include legacy ERP, Cloud ERP, third-party procurement platforms, and external supplier networks. Without strong Enterprise Integration and API-first Architecture, control points become inconsistent. That inconsistency undermines auditability and makes executive reporting less trustworthy.
Which procurement controls create the strongest governance foundation?
The most effective control frameworks are built around a small number of high-impact disciplines. First, organizations need policy-driven intake controls so every purchase begins with a governed requisition or approved sourcing event. Second, they need role-based approvals aligned to spend thresholds, category risk, and budget ownership. Third, they need transaction validation controls such as contract checks, budget checks, and three-way match logic where relevant. Fourth, they need supplier master controls that protect the integrity of vendor records and payment instructions. Finally, they need continuous monitoring that identifies exceptions before they become losses or audit findings.
| Control Area | Business Purpose | Governance Outcome |
|---|---|---|
| Requisition and budget validation | Prevents off-policy spend before commitments are made | Improved budget discipline and fewer downstream exceptions |
| Approval workflow design | Routes decisions by authority, risk, and category | Clear accountability and faster compliant approvals |
| Vendor master governance | Protects supplier identity, tax, and banking data | Reduced fraud exposure and stronger audit readiness |
| Purchase order and receipt controls | Confirms authorized buying and goods or service acceptance | Better match accuracy and fewer disputed invoices |
| Invoice and payment controls | Validates obligations before disbursement | Lower duplicate payment risk and stronger cash control |
| Exception monitoring | Surfaces anomalies, overrides, and policy breaches | Continuous compliance and better management insight |
How should leaders analyze the procure-to-pay process from a business perspective?
A business-first process analysis starts with decision rights, not software screens. Leaders should map where commitments are created, who can authorize them, what evidence is required, and how exceptions are resolved. This reveals whether the organization is truly controlling spend at the point of commitment or merely reviewing it after the fact. In many enterprises, the largest governance gap is that finance sees spend too late, after operational teams have already created supplier expectations.
The next step is to identify where data quality affects control quality. If item masters, contract references, cost centers, supplier records, and receiving data are inconsistent, even well-designed workflows will produce weak outcomes. This is where Data Governance and Master Data Management become essential. Procurement governance depends on trusted reference data. Without it, approval logic, reporting, and compliance checks become unreliable.
Executives should also examine process latency. A control that takes too long will be bypassed. A control that is too generic will be ignored. The goal is to design controls that are proportionate to business risk. Low-risk indirect purchases may require streamlined automation, while strategic suppliers, capital purchases, regulated categories, or cross-border transactions may require deeper review.

Which technology capabilities most directly strengthen control effectiveness?
Not every technology investment improves governance. The most valuable capabilities are those that reduce ambiguity, increase traceability, and improve response time. Identity and Access Management is foundational because procurement governance fails quickly when access rights are excessive or poorly maintained. Role design should reflect segregation of duties, temporary access controls, and approval authority boundaries. Monitoring and Observability are equally important because leaders need visibility into failed integrations, approval bottlenecks, policy overrides, and unusual transaction patterns.
Business Intelligence and Operational Intelligence support governance by turning transaction data into management action. Finance leaders need spend analytics, exception trends, supplier concentration views, and cycle-time reporting. Operations leaders need insight into how procurement delays affect production, projects, or service delivery. Enterprise architects need integration health and data lineage visibility. Together, these views help organizations move from reactive control checking to proactive governance management.
| Technology Capability | Direct Relevance to Procurement Governance | Executive Consideration |
|---|---|---|
| Workflow automation | Standardizes approvals, escalations, and audit trails | Prioritize high-volume and high-risk decision points first |
| Identity and access management | Enforces role-based control and segregation of duties | Review access continuously, not only during audits |
| API-first architecture | Maintains control consistency across ERP and connected systems | Design integrations around policy enforcement, not just data movement |
| Business intelligence and operational intelligence | Improves spend visibility and exception management | Use dashboards to drive action, not just reporting |
| Cloud-native architecture | Supports resilience, scalability, and standardized deployment patterns | Align architecture choices with governance and compliance needs |
How should enterprises build a technology adoption roadmap without disrupting operations?
A strong roadmap sequences control improvements in business value order. Phase one should stabilize foundational controls: supplier master governance, approval matrices, purchase order discipline, invoice validation, and access controls. Phase two should improve visibility through dashboards, exception monitoring, and management reporting. Phase three should extend automation and intelligence into supplier onboarding, contract compliance, predictive exception handling, and cross-system orchestration.

What decision framework helps executives prioritize control investments?
Executives can prioritize procurement control investments using four lenses: financial exposure, operational criticality, regulatory impact, and implementation feasibility. Financial exposure asks where the business is most vulnerable to leakage, duplicate payments, unauthorized commitments, or poor contract compliance. Operational criticality asks which procurement failures would disrupt production, projects, customer delivery, or service continuity. Regulatory impact considers tax, audit, industry-specific compliance, and data handling obligations. Implementation feasibility evaluates whether the organization has the process maturity, data quality, and change capacity to implement the control effectively.
This framework helps leaders avoid a common mistake: investing heavily in advanced analytics or AI before fixing basic process and data issues. Sophisticated tools cannot compensate for weak policy design, poor master data, or fragmented approval ownership. Governance maturity should guide technology ambition.
What best practices and common mistakes should leadership teams keep in view?
- Best practice: define procurement controls as enterprise governance mechanisms, not isolated finance tasks
- Best practice: align approval logic to risk, category, and budget ownership rather than only organizational hierarchy
- Best practice: treat supplier master data as a controlled asset with formal stewardship and change validation
- Best practice: measure exception rates, cycle times, and policy overrides to improve control design continuously
- Common mistake: over-customizing ERP workflows until they become difficult to maintain or audit
- Common mistake: allowing urgent purchases to become a permanent bypass channel
- Common mistake: separating compliance reporting from operational reporting, which hides the business impact of control failures

How do leaders mitigate risk while modernizing procurement controls?
Risk mitigation begins with governance ownership. Finance, procurement, IT, security, and operations must share responsibility for control design and exception management. Compliance and Security should be embedded early, especially where supplier data, payment data, or regulated purchasing categories are involved. Change management is equally important. If users do not understand why controls exist or how to work within them, bypass behavior will continue regardless of system design.
Leaders should also plan for resilience. Integrated procurement processes depend on stable interfaces, reliable cloud operations, and clear incident response. Managed Cloud Services can be relevant here when organizations need stronger operational support for ERP workloads, integration monitoring, backup discipline, and environment governance. The objective is not simply uptime. It is sustained control integrity under real operating conditions.
